    Overview of Pressure Treated Wood

    When considering using pressure-treated wood for your garden boxes, it’s essential to understand what this type of wood entails. Pressure-treated wood goes through a process where preservatives are forced into the wood. These preservatives help protect the wood against decay, fungi, insects, and moisture, extending its lifespan compared to untreated wood.

    Benefits of Pressure Treated Wood

    Using pressure-treated wood in garden boxes offers several advantages. It’s durable, meaning it can withstand outdoor conditions for an extended period. This longevity ensures your garden boxes last longer, reducing the need for frequent replacements. Additionally, pressure-treated wood is resistant to rot and insects, contributing to its durability.

    Types of Pressure Treatment

    There are different types of pressure treatments available for wood, each offering varying levels of protection. Some common types include:

    • CCA (Chromated Copper Arsenate): Provides excellent protection against decay and insects.
    • ACQ (Alkaline Copper Quaternary): A copper-based treatment offering protection against decay and insects without the use of arsenic.
    • CA (Copper Azole): Utilizes copper and azole fungicides to protect against decay and insects.

    Understanding the type of treatment used on the wood can help you choose the most suitable option for your garden boxes.

    Precautions for Using Pressure Treated Wood in Garden Boxes

    When using pressure treated wood in your garden boxes, it’s crucial to take certain precautions to ensure the safety of your plants, soil, and yourself. Here are some essential steps to consider:

    Check for Proper Treatment Levels

    Ensure that the pressure treated wood you’re using is rated for ground contact or direct contact with soil. Opt for wood treated with safer chemicals like ACQ (alkaline copper quaternary) or copper azole, which are less harmful than older options like CCA (chromated copper arsenate).

    Use a Barrier

    To prevent direct contact between the treated wood and the soil, consider using a heavy-duty plastic liner or a waterproof membrane inside the garden box. This barrier will help reduce the leaching of chemicals into the soil over time.

    Avoid Planting Edible Crops

    It’s advisable to avoid growing edible plants in garden boxes made from pressure treated wood. Instead, focus on ornamental plants, flowers, or non-edible vegetation to minimize any potential health risks associated with consuming produce grown in treated soil.

    Monitor Wood Condition Regularly

    Keep a close eye on the condition of the pressure treated wood. Look for signs of decay, warping, or chemical leaks. If you notice any deterioration, consider replacing the affected sections promptly to maintain a healthy environment for your plants.

    Proper Disposal

    When the time comes to replace your garden boxes or if you need to dispose of pressure treated wood, be sure to follow local regulations for hazardous waste disposal. Contact your waste management facility to inquire about the proper procedures for discarding treated wood responsibly.

    Alternatives to Pressure Treated Wood for Garden Boxes

    Looking for alternatives to pressure-treated wood for your garden boxes? Here are some options to consider:

    Cedar

    Cedar is a popular choice for garden boxes due to its natural resistance to rot and insects. It’s durable, lightweight, and has a pleasing aroma that can add a touch of elegance to your garden.

    Redwood

    Redwood is another excellent natural option for garden boxes. It offers similar durability and resistance to rot as cedar. While it may be a bit more expensive, its beauty and longevity make it a worthwhile investment.

    Composite Wood

    Composite wood, made from a blend of wood fibers and recycled plastic, is a low-maintenance alternative that mimics the look of real wood. It’s resistant to rot, insects, and moisture, making it a durable choice for garden boxes.

    Untreated Pine

    If you’re on a budget, untreated pine can be a cost-effective alternative for garden boxes. However, keep in mind that it’s not as durable as cedar or redwood and may require more maintenance over time.

    Stainless Steel or Galvanized Metal

    For a modern and long-lasting option, consider using stainless steel or galvanized metal for your garden boxes. These materials are sturdy, resistant to rust, and can provide a contemporary look to your garden space.

    Concrete Blocks or Bricks

    If you prefer a more permanent solution, using concrete blocks or bricks to build raised garden beds is a durable alternative to wood. They offer longevity, stability, and can even help retain heat in the soil.

    Fabric Grow Bags

    For a flexible and portable option, fabric grow bags are a lightweight alternative to traditional garden boxes. They are breathable, promote good drainage, and are a great choice for growing various plants in small spaces.
